Auntie M, you can probably offer the best advice here. We are making plans to get back to Kauai in 2007. We have always visited there in late July into August and have had great weather. Since my wife recently retired from our school district we can now go earlier in the year.
How is the weather, generally, in the month of May. Is it a gamble, or should we stick with July. |
Aloha Rich...
May in Kauai is heavenly... I've done both May and July and the weather on the north shore couldn't be beat. Where do you normally stay?? ((R)) |

If I could get more of those chairs, I would.
We bought them in 1995 from the In Flight magazine coming back from Kauai through Hammecher and Sclemmer(spelling??) The chairs were made by a company called ExpresSit. They fold up very compactly and we bring them over in my carryon. They open up to a full lounge chair for the beach and are very comfortable.....get you off the sand just enough and have 3 reclining positions, plus flat. Unfortunately, the company went out of business and are no longer avaliable. I was able to find a spare set from a guy in NYC on Ebay and I drove in one day from PA to pick up, so we have back ups when these wear out.
